In a game between the New York Rangers (#NYR) and the Colorado Avalanche (#Avs), Jonathan Quick started for #NYR, while Alexandar Georgiev started for #Avs. Nathan MacKinnon scored for #Avs, tying the NHL scoring lead, but Artemi Panarin scored for #NYR, taking the game to overtime. Alexis Lafreniere scored the game-winning goal in overtime, giving #NYR a 2-1 victory. Jonathan Quick's stellar performance and a midgame matchup change by Peter Laviolette were crucial in the win.

Alexis Lafreniere scored 1:53 into overtime and the Rangers rallied to beat the Avalanche 2-1 on Monday night in a showdown of two of the top teams in the NHL. https://t.co/QWQOosiA73 #NoQuitinNY
